python基础2之数据类型---集合
来源:互联网 发布:网络机房线很乱 编辑:程序博客网 时间:2024/05/17 17:55
###################################集合
1.定义
set = {}
set = {1,2,3}
set = {1,2,3,1,2,3}
set = {1,2,3,'hello'}
set = {1,2,3,'hello',(1,2,3)}
set = {1,2,3,'hello',(1,2,3),[1,2,3]}
集合是一个无序的,不重复的数据组合。
• 列表去重
• 关系测试:如交集、差集、并集的关系测试
2.集合的关系测试操作
• 交集: list_1.intersection(list_2)
• 并集: list_1.union(list_2)
• 差集: list_1.difference(list_2)
list_2.difference(list_1)
• 对等差分 list_1.symmetric_difference(list_2)
• 交集: list_1.intersection(list_2)
• 并集: list_1.union(list_2)
• 差集: list_1.difference(list_2)
list_2.difference(list_1)
• 对等差分 list_1.symmetric_difference(list_2)
• 子集 list_1.issubset(list_2)
• 父集 list_1.issuperset(list_2)
• 有无交集 list_1.isdisjoint(list_2)
• 父集 list_1.issuperset(list_2)
• 有无交集 list_1.isdisjoint(list_2)
• 交集: list_1 & list_2
• 并集: list_1 | list_2
• 差集: list_1 - list_2
list_2 - list_1
• 对等差分 list_1 ^ list_2
• 并集: list_1 | list_2
• 差集: list_1 - list_2
list_2 - list_1
• 对等差分 list_1 ^ list_2
3.集合的添加
• s.add(1)
在集合中添加一项
• s.update([1,3,4])
在集合中添加多项,跟的参数应该是可迭代类型
• s.add(1)
在集合中添加一项
• s.update([1,3,4])
在集合中添加多项,跟的参数应该是可迭代类型
4.集合的删除
• s.remove(1)
删除集合中指定的元素
• s.pop()
随机删除集合中的某个元素,并返回删除的元素
• s.remove(1)
删除集合中指定的元素
• s.pop()
随机删除集合中的某个元素,并返回删除的元素
5.集合的其他操作
• len(s)
显示集合set的长度
• "1" in s
检测某元素是否为集合s的成员,返回布尔值
• len(s)
显示集合set的长度
• "1" in s
检测某元素是否为集合s的成员,返回布尔值
• s.copy()
集合的浅拷贝
• s.clear()
清空集合的所有元素
集合的浅拷贝
• s.clear()
清空集合的所有元素
阅读全文
0 0
- python基础2之数据类型---集合
- python基础学习-集合数据类型
- Python基础之数据类型
- python基础之数据类型
- Python基础之数据类型
- Python基础之数据类型
- python基础之集合
- Python基础之集合
- python基础2之数据类型---元组
- python基础2之数据类型---列表
- python基础2数据类型之字典
- python学习之基础数据类型
- python基础之数据类型语句
- Redis基础之数据类型(Set无序集合)
- Redis基础之数据类型(SortedSet有序集合)
- python数据类型之初识Set(集合)
- python基础学习之集合
- 【python学习笔记】python基础之数据类型
- PAT甲级 1023. Have Fun with Numbers (20)
- ORACLE初学第六篇(数值类型及函数)
- 自定义倒计时
- 编程语言说明
- 欢迎使用CSDN-markdown编辑器
- python基础2之数据类型---集合
- 2017.7.05 学习记录 servlet的具体方法使用
- 编译安装gcc
- ArrayList的初始容量和容量分配
- 我是一个网卡(转)
- 正则表达式可视化工具
- TensorFlow Neural Network Lab
- servlet基础项
- leetcode之 median of two sorted arrays